Telford was planned as an industrial town and has more factory space than most places of its size. Automotive component makers, plastics moulders, food processors and general engineering firms occupy the three main estates. Hortonwood is in the north of the town, Stafford Park is next to the A464 close to junction 4 of the M54, and Halesfield is to the south near Madeley. Each estate is divided into numbered phases with units from small workshops to large factories. Tweedale and Heath Hill hold smaller trade and repair businesses.
The M54 runs along the south side of Telford and joins the M6 near Wolverhampton. The A5 continues west to Shrewsbury and the A442 links the estates from north to south. Telford Central station is on the line between Shrewsbury and Wolverhampton. Roads on the estates were laid out for lorries, so access for heavy plant is rarely a problem.
